Output 52740c15b100d95ed75340ec6583879d5027564d2b9a4bfe045f7f9b8a19696e:2

value
723416623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98014adff992a698eab6850b56b4ccc34c3c447f OP_EQUAL
address
3FYkBWFJYVFkphvFtmmyVJfjqV618gRFWz
transaction
52740c15b100d95ed75340ec6583879d5027564d2b9a4bfe045f7f9b8a19696e
spent
true